WordReference Random House Unabridged Dictionary of American English © 2025
con•gru•ent  (konggro̅o̅ ənt, kən gro̅o̅-, kəng-),USA pronunciation adj. 
  1. agreeing;
    accordant;
    congruous.
  2. Mathematicsof or pertaining to two numbers related by a congruence.
  3. Mathematics[Geom.]coinciding at all points when superimposed:congruent triangles.
  • Latin congruent- (stem of congruēns, present participle of congruere to come together, fit in, agree), equivalent. to con- con- + -gru- base of uncertain meaning (attested only in this verb, verbal and ingruere to fall upon) + -ent- -ent
  • late Middle English 1375–1425
congru•ent•ly, adv. 

Collins Concise English Dictionary © HarperCollins Publishers::
congruent / ˈkɒŋɡrʊənt/
  1. agreeing; corresponding; congruous
  2. having identical shapes so that all parts correspond: congruent triangles
    Compare similar2
  3. of or concerning two integers related by a congruence
Etymology: 15th Century: from Latin congruere to meet together, agree
